Virtual Reality: Transforming the Real Estate Landscape

Virtual reality (VR) is no longer just a futuristic concept; it’s a transformative tool reshaping the real estate industry. A recent Forbes article highlights five innovative ways VR is being used to enhance real estate operations for agents, property managers, and developers.


Property Showings

VR has revolutionized property showings with 3-D tours. According to Matterport, homes listed with a 3-D tour are 95% more likely to attract buyer interest, reducing market time and increasing sale prices by 9%.


Home Staging

Traditional home staging can cost between $2,000 to $2,400 per month, as reported by Realtor.com. VR offers a cost-effective alternative, allowing realtors to stage homes virtually, appealing to diverse buyer preferences without the hefty price tag.


Architectural Visualization

For properties yet to be built, VR provides potential buyers with a realistic visualization of the finished project. This tool is invaluable for developers and agents, making it easier to sell under-construction properties.


Virtual Guides

Property managers and landlords can now offer virtual guides, enhancing the tenant experience. This is particularly beneficial for vacation rentals, where guests can familiarize themselves with the property without needing printed guides or personal tours.


Virtual Real Estate Investment

The metaverse is expanding, with the market expected to grow from $27.21 billion in 2020 to $824.53 billion by 2030, according to a Verified Market Research report. This growth presents new opportunities for investors and real estate professionals to explore virtual properties.


As the virtual real estate market continues to evolve, the integration of VR in real estate is not just beneficial but essential for staying competitive in this tech-driven landscape.
